Output e357b7b86aa4156147144efc4e3a28e077567f232868f870f7033df07b7194d6:0

value
112837
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4af4aca914eaa7e498d77e162aaad83c7a91bc39 OP_EQUAL
address
38XM3224EypzkgMdk4Nfuf9xT4tYZuakid
transaction
e357b7b86aa4156147144efc4e3a28e077567f232868f870f7033df07b7194d6
confirmations
316652
spent
true